# Build Provenance: Incremental Rebuilds on Mosswire

Quick primer: Mosswire only rebuilds pages whose content hash changed, so "why didn't my page update?" usually means the source hash matched. Every incremental run writes a provenance record — which inputs, which template version, which cache entries it reused. If output looks stale, don't nuke the cache first; check the provenance log. Each record is keyed by the token that appears below.

build token for fafof-tageg: htk21_f30a3062ec5a0972b3bbf

Audit item 14 — Quillfort test-data factory library. Verify that all factories generate synthetic records only and that no production snapshots are imported at build time. Confirm the seeded randomness is deterministic per test run and that the factory registry rejects unregistered model types. Two factories still embed hardcoded dates; flagged for cleanup this sprint. Status: amber, targeted for close by Friday's sync. Accountability for remediation sits with the engineer listed below.

account owner for hahig-fahag: Pelael Istax Novys

If Planwheel's calendar sync reports a conflict, the mirror in Daybook usually holds a stale event version. Run the `sync-reconcile` job once; it resolves most duplicates within five minutes. If conflicts persist after two runs, capture the event IDs and pause the sync worker. Then send the details to the integrations desk.

pager mailbox: holius@nelvrogrid.internal

Welcome aboard! One alarm you'll see a lot is the read-replica lag alert for Pondermill's reporting database. It fires when the replica in the Castlebrook zone falls more than ninety seconds behind. Usually it self-heals after big batch imports, so wait ten minutes before panicking. If it sticks around, the Data Plumbing crew owns it — ping them at the address below.

escalation mailbox, bageg-tageg: julok.aldath.silmir@zarqeldyn.test